2025 Mens Major Singles Winner

 

 

Today we saw history created at Bateau Bay, with Sam Griffiths taking out the Men's Major Singles final defeating Jim Power  25-15, in what was a dominant display and in the process becoming the youngest player ever to win the event at just 17 years of age. 

Congrats to both Sam and Jimmy in what was a high class final, and played in great spirit.

CCB 2025 Womens Fours Championship

 

The final of the CCB 2025 Women's Fours Championship was played at Ettalong this afternoon (11/11/2025).
H Lewis, M Wallis, J Reynolds, L Caswell - Bateau Bay Stingrays 18 defeated M Browne, T Jackson, S McKay, K Croker - Ettalong Eagles 15.
This was a very tight game, with the scores at 8 - 8 after nine ends. The Stingrays picked up 4 shots on the 11th end to go 12 - 9 up and just managed to hold onto that narrow margin, to become the CCB 2025 Women's Fours Champions.

CCB 2025 Womens Senior Fours runners up

 

The final of the CCB 2025/2025 Women's Senior Fours Championship was played at Ettalong this afternoon (11/11/2025).
K Bonner, L Webster, M Saggus & D Ellison - Entrance Seahawks 15 defeated R Barbat, N Barkas, D Julian & M Lindsay - Bateau Bay Stingrays 12.
The Entrance Seahawks skipped out to a 14 - 4 lead after 13 ends and were looking pretty comfortable. The Stingrays had a great comeback and won 4 out of the next five ends (including a 4 on the 15th end). The game tightened up, but the Seahawks unfortunately held on for the win.
